the emblem is only serviced with the airbag, I wouldn't try replacing itwith another emblem due to the fact if your in a accident and your airbag deploys you wouldn't want the emblem that you glued to the
airbag to come rocketing at you, Ford does not replace it due to safety concerns, I would complain to
Ford and get the complete assy replaced.
